Hierarchy of hazard control is a system used in industry to prioritize possible interventions to minimize or eliminate exposure to hazards. [a] It is a widely accepted system promoted by numerous safety organizations. This concept is taught to managers in industry, to be promoted as standard practice in the workplace.
Preventive control systems emphasize prevention of risks before they occur rather than their detection after they occur. [1] The FDA released the rules in the Federal Register from September 2015 onwards. [2] The first release of rules addressed Preventive Controls for Human Food and Preventive Controls for Foods for Animals. [3]
As technology, resources, social expectation or regulatory requirements change, hazard analysis focuses controls more closely toward the source of the hazard. Thus, hazard control is a dynamic program of prevention. Hazard-based programs also have the advantage of not assigning or implying there are "acceptable risks" in the workplace. [109]
